RACE 2: a Long Term Follow-up of Patients Participating in the RACE Trial

After exiting the RACE trial (NCT02099747) patients will be invited to participate in this long term follow-up study

About this study

Patients will be followed up annually, according to standard of care.

All diagnostic and therapeutic intervention will be performed according to standard of care, at discretion of the treating physician. In particular, during the study no extra Peripheral blood or Bone Marrow sampling will be performed, in addition to routine sampling for morphology and karyotype surveillance.

Molecular analysis by Next Generation Sequencing (NGS) will also be collected if the centre is doing this on a routine basis.

No Investigational Medicinal Product (IMP) or Non-Investigational Medicinal Product (NIMP) will be given to the patients.

Inclusion criteria

  • Subject participated in the RACE trial (NCT02099747, EudraCT number: 2014-000363-40) during which patient received ATGAM, Cyclosporine A with or without Eltrombopag.
  • Subject has provided informed consent to participate in long-term data collection

Primary outcomes

  1. Failure Free Survival

    Time frame: 15 years

    Failure Free Survival, where treatment failure is defined as one or more of the following: death, relapse, malignant clonal evolution, need for further (e.g. transplant)
